Welcome to iMedX, the International Medical eXchange

We are a non-profit professional network created by physicians, medical students, and nurses dedicated to improving global health. This site launched officially in April 2008 for all those in healthcare who are interested in global medicine. We aim to help you connect with other physicians, medical students, nurses, and other healthcare practitioners with similar interests.

- Announce need for supplies, books, medications, equipment, or volunteers
- Find or announce events
- Discuss the latest issues, news, organizations, and events
- Collaborate with other medical professionals to conduct research, start a medical mission, or share ideas
- Meet and network with other healthcare professionals with the same passions and interest
- Establish international contacts for exchange programs, interchange visiting fellowships/study abroad rotations, and more!
- Stay in touch with colleagues and friends
- Start your own group (essentially a free advanced, web 2.0, mailing list) for your own organization, school, topic, or friends/colleagues
- Receive email alerts on latest international health jobs, fellowships, and other opportunities
- Share photos from global health projects and dedicated international medical professionals

Above all, this site is here to help you! Let us know how we can help. This website is run and was started by physicians who have a passion for international medicine. Please invite a colleague today and spread the word!
